Exploring Mazatlán in Depth

What to Expect from the Tour Experience

This tour begins with a warm welcome from your guide right at the cruise terminal, which is conveniently located near the port area. Since the port is a cargo pier, you’ll need to hop on a free shuttle to reach the main meeting point at the OXXO convenience store just outside the terminal. This small detail is worth noting because it ensures safety and smooth logistics, especially if you’re unfamiliar with the area.

Once you meet your guide, the journey kicks off with a panoramic drive through Mazatlán. The first highlight is the famous Lighthouse, the highest natural lighthouse in the Americas. The tour includes a stop at the scenic viewpoint, with the chance to see the cliffs and the coastline stretching out below. If you’re lucky, the guide might point out the new zipline crossing the cliffs, a thrill for adventure seekers, or tell you stories about the lighthouse’s significance.

Daring Cliff Divers and Historic Sights

Next, the tour stops at the cliff diving site, where you’ll witness the daring jumps that have attracted visitors for generations. Watching these brave souls leap from heights with the ocean below is an experience that’s both thrilling and emblematic of Mazatlán’s lively spirit. Multiple reviewers noted the spectacle as a highlight and appreciated the opportunity to snap photos.

The tour then moves into the Historic Center, a hub of colorful colonial buildings and cultural landmarks. Your guide will point out the Cathedral, a majestic structure that dominates the square, and the bustling Municipal Market, where you can glimpse local life and perhaps pick up some souvenirs or snacks. Strolling through this area offers a genuine feel for the city’s vibrant streets and architecture.

A Scenic Drive Along the Malecón

After exploring the heart of Mazatlán, the tour takes a brief drive along the Malecón, one of the world’s longest seaside promenades. This stretch offers spectacular views of the ocean, dotted with sculptures, parks, and cafes. It’s a perfect photo op and a chance to appreciate Mazatlán’s scenic charm.

Shopping and Tequila Tasting in the Golden Zone

The Golden Zone is the city’s main shopping district, and you’ll have a solid hour here for browsing shops for souvenirs, jewelry, and local crafts. Many travelers enjoy this part, especially the opportunity to sample Mexico’s iconic tequila. The tasting takes place at a reputable local venue, providing an authentic experience that’s both fun and educational.

Relaxation at the Beach Club

The highlight for many is the beach and pool time. Your tour includes around three hours at a popular Beach Club, where the facilities are designed for ultimate relaxation. Expect an infinity pool with ocean views, two jacuzzis, a children’s splash pool, and an adults-only pool area. This setup caters to a wide range of preferences—families can keep the kids entertained, while adults can enjoy a quiet moment with a drink.

The Beach Club offers lounge chairs and umbrellas, and towels are provided for comfort. On-site restaurants serve Mexican and international dishes, so you can indulge without leaving the relaxing setting. Reviewers have commented favorably on the quality of the pool facilities and the laid-back atmosphere, making this a perfect spot to unwind after sightseeing.

Practicalities and Transportation

Transportation is smooth and comfortable, with options for shared vehicles—pulmonía (up to 4 guests), Auriga (up to 8), or a van with air-conditioning (up to 14). The private tour option allows you full flexibility, ideal for families or groups who want to customize their experience or add extra activities like ziplining or visits to other attractions such as the Whale Museum.

The tour lasts 5.5 hours, leaving plenty of time to see Mazatlán’s highlights while also enjoying some leisure. It’s worth noting that the tour runs rain or shine, so packing a rain jacket or umbrella might be wise.
